Tutor Doctor Buckinghamshire is a local business that is part of the Tutor Doctor network. We deliver one-to-one education in the student's home, local to you, and online. This role will require, but is not limited to, in-school tuition. Thus, candidates should preferably be able to tutor during school hours.
This is a fantastic opportunity to earn some extra income outside 9-5 (though some work is available then). You choose your own hours while also doing something that makes a real difference in another person's life.
Requirements
- You live or work in Buckinghamshire, or the Bucks side of Herts, or NW London (Ruislip, Pinner, Northwood, Denham etc).
- You are reliable, hard working, patient, understanding and have a positive attitude.
- You are able and willing to work with a variety of students, including SEN students with EHCPs.
- You have extensive knowledge of the UK curriculum.
- You have at least 2 years' relevant work experience.
- You can deliver quality one to one tuition in family homes, schools or designated areas.
- You can develop lesson plans to deliver predetermined plans and objectives.
- You can deliver innovative tutorials using resources and materials to suit each student's needs.
- You are willing to keep records of students' progress and able to give us weekly updates of your records.
- You are willing to adhere to our policies and procedures and maintain Tutor Doctor's values and high-quality service.
- You are willing to complete the Tutor Doctor Orientation.
Education Requirements
- A Level Minimum Grade A - B in Maths
- Diploma/Certificate with significant math components
- Bachelors degree in Maths, Physics, Economics, or Engineering
- Teaching certificate
Other Requirements
- An Enhanced DBS check is required. We can arrange this for you.
- You need to have completed, or be willing to complete, safeguarding training and prevent training.
- You need to provide us with the contact details of at least two references we can get in touch with.
Benefits
- As a self-employed tutor you choose which students you want to accept, and your own hours.
- You have the backing of a reputable agency that does not simply make introductions but can offer guidance on the curriculum, course materials, exam papers, and free tutorials to ensure you are fully prepared.
- All Tutor Doctor clients have been visited and vetted by an educational consultant, so you know tutoring is safe, and that the student and family are fully committed.
- We handle all contracts, so you are given long‑term assignments, and are paid monthly and on time.
- We offer competitive hourly rates of £18 - £25 according to experience, qualifications, and the level you will be teaching.
- We will pay more for candidates with outstanding experience and qualification.
- We take care of admin and renewals to help you focus on just the tutoring.
- Local placements and flexible schedule.
- Work for an internationally recognised tutoring company.
- Part‑time.

How to prepare for a job interview at Tutor Doctor Buckinghamshire
✨Know Your Maths Inside Out
Make sure you brush up on the UK curriculum and any specific topics that might come up during the interview. Being able to explain complex concepts in simple terms will show your understanding and ability to teach effectively.
✨Showcase Your Tutoring Experience
Prepare examples from your past tutoring experiences, especially with SEN students or diverse learning needs. Highlight how you've adapted your teaching methods to suit different students, as this will demonstrate your flexibility and commitment.
✨Be Ready to Discuss Lesson Planning
Think about how you would develop lesson plans tailored to individual students. Be prepared to discuss your approach to setting objectives and measuring progress, as this is crucial for the role.
✨Emphasise Your Reliability and Positive Attitude
Tutor Doctor values reliability and a positive mindset. Share instances where you've gone above and beyond for your students or colleagues, and convey your enthusiasm for making a difference in students' lives.
